Windows Taskbar overlaps Full Screen Window mode

Hi,

After yesterday's update (03-15-2023) the Windows Taskbar overlaps the game viewport when in Fullscreen Window mode.

No matter what I try or do, this issue keeps coming back after switching to Full Screen Window mode.

This setting is my prefered setting when playing BDO and I have always used this setting without any issues.

How to replicate:

1 - open in-game Settings

2 - choose "Full Screen Window" in Display Settings

3 - apply

4 - switch to one of the other settings (Full Screen/Game Window) and repeat above steps to replicate the issue again

Cause:

I don't have a clue other than that the issue started to appear after the March 15 2023 game update.

So, right before the update (in the morning) things were fine and after the update the Windows Taskbar stays in front and overlaps the game window.

Restarting the game doesn't help. Alt-Tab does not resolve the issue. Just to name a few simple taken steps.

Workaround:

1 - choose a different setting other than above (how obvious)

Solution (possible):

1 - close the game

2 - delete the GameOption.txt file located in C:\Users\...(your windows user account)...\Documents\Black Desert\ (be sure to make a backup of this file first...just in case)

3 - restart the game

4 - Caution...you have to redo all your prefered settings as BDO will create a default settings file. In case you need it you can compare settings with the backup file.

Sounds a bit weird after I did this because I see no particular reasons if the text file was corrupted in a way, but it worked for me.

If you have no need to continuously alt+tab, then I would highly encourage you to use Full screen mode without it being windowed borderless. I know windows 11 has the ability to not drop frames but most people use windows 10 and BDO doesn't support windows 11.

The trick you can do is double click on the title bar. You might have to drag it a bit before you do but double clicking will automatically resize the window so that it fits correctly. Unfortunately windows is buggy and it's not something that PA can 100% solve if it still happens in borderless full screen mode. It's the nature of how the task bar works and there are so many bugs with the task bar system unfortunately.

Hope you can tolerate the workarounds because I don't think Microsoft will fix this in windows 10 :(

Had the same problem. Did not try reinstalling as I am too lazy to figure out UI stuff again. Verifying files didn't work either.

What did work was disabling taskbar on multiple displays (if you have multiple monitors) and setting BDO monitor as not main monitor. If only one monitor, then enabling auto-hide taskbar when in desktop mode will work.
